Современные системы управления базами данных

Автор работы: Пользователь скрыл имя, 08 Декабря 2014 в 18:51, реферат

Краткое описание

Современная жизнь немыслима без эффективного управления. Важной категорией являются системы обработки информации, от которых во многом зависит эффективность работы любого предприятия ли учреждения. Такая система должна:

1. обеспечивать получение общих и/или детализированных отчетов по итогам работы;

2. позволять легко определять тенденции изменения важнейших показателей;

Вложенные файлы: 1 файл

jghj.docx

— 106.30 Кб (Скачать файл)

 

Архитектура вычислительной среды SQL Server 2000

 

Традиционная клиент-сервернаяархитектура БД состоит из двух компонентов: клиентского приложения и системыуправления реляционными базами данных (relational database management system, RDBMS), которая обеспечивает хранение и управлениеданными. В такой архитектуре клиентское приложение, предоставляющее пользовательскийинтерфейс для работы с SQL Server 2000, является«интеллектуальным», или «толстым», клиентом. Примером «толстых» клиентов могутслужить приложения на Microsoft VisualBasic, позволяющие напрямую обращаться к данным SQL Server 2000 по локальной сети. Новая платформа Microsoft .NET — это распределенная среда, в которойразнообразные, слабо связанные между собой программируемые Web-сервисывыполняются на разных серверах. В такой распределенной, децентрализованнойвычислительной среде клиентские приложения являются «тонкими» клиентами,обеспечивающими доступ к данным SQL Server 2000 черезвспомогательные Web-сервисы, например через MicrosoftInternet Information Services (IIS). Примером «тонкого» клиента могут служитьWeb-браузеры, установленные на компьютерах пользователей.

СУБД Oracle

 

Oracle - сервер.

 

Сервер Oracleпозволяет хранить очень большие объемы информации и предоставляет пользователямбыстрый доступ к этим данным.

 

Oracle отличается от SQLсервер тем, что поддерживает продвинутые аппаратныеконфигурации (1000 процессоров). SQL сервер не поддерживает сложныеконфигурации.

 

Помимо ОС пользователи могут поставитьотдельные программы дополнительно: средства работы с видео данными, WWW-сервер,средства поддержки систем масштаба предприятия, средства обработкипространственных данных, имеет систему контекст, средстваоперативно-аналитической обработки данных (DLAP).

 

Сервер БД Oracle часто называют ядром БД Oracle.

 

Процедурные компоненты сервера –обеспечивают обработку запросов на языке PL/SQL и поддерживают хранимыепроцедуры, триггеры БД, пакеты хранимых процедур и функций;

 

Средства распределенной обработки (даютвозможность пользователю работать с информацией, находящейся в удаленныхбазах);

 

Средства параллельной обработки запросов(позволяют выполнять один запрос между несколько одновременно работающимисерверными процессами);

 

Поддерживается целый ряд функций,которые обеспечивают целостность хранимых данных, в т. ч. возможностьблокировок (необходимы, чтобы исключить модификацию одного и того же объектанесколькими пользователями)

 

 

Классификация и особенности современныхсистем управления БД

 

 

В литературе неоднократно можновстретить упоминания того, что сегодня рынок СУБД – это большой бизнес.Независимые компании по производству программного обеспечения и крупныепоставщики продают программы для управления базами данных на миллиарды долларовежегодно. В большинстве корпоративных приложений, обеспечивающих ежедневнуюдеятельность крупных компаний и организаций, используются базы данных. Этиприложения подразделяются на несколько быстро развивающихся категорий [8]:


Информация о работе Современные системы управления базами данных